Daily Freeman Journal
Webster City, Iowa
Wednesday, May 7, 2003

Maurice "Pack" Packard, 73, Fond du Lac, Wis., died Thursday, May 1, 2003 at his home with his family by his side. Cremation has taken place. Inurnment with graveside services will be held May 17 at 3 p.m. at Graceland Cemetery. Memorials may be directed to St. Agnes Foundation (Hospice Hope Program) 430 East Division St., PO Box 385, Fond du Lac, Wis. 54936-0385. Zacherl Funeral Home is serving the family.

He was born Oct. 16, 1929 in Renwick, Iowa, the son of E.H. and Harriet Blair Packard. He graduated from Webster City High School with the class of 1947. He served in the United States Army National Guard, 133rd Infantry Unit out of Webster City. He married Jackie A. Peterson in Webster City on Dec. 17, 1950. He was a member of Fridley United Methodist Church in Fridley, Minn.

Survivors are his loving wife of 53 years, Jackie, Fond du Lac, Wis.; two daughters, Nancy (Lance) Gantner of Fond du Lac and Mindy Quinn of Milton, Wis.; four grandchildren, Gavin and Laina Gantner, Fond du Lac; Megan and Mindy Quinn, Milton, Wis.

He was preceded in death by his parents, three brothers, Carroll, Clayton and Joseph Packard, and one sister, Edith Stein.
